There's 9 books in this series and you could think of it like three connected trilogies. If you do that then this book kicks off the third and final trilogy. It's a great way to finish off the series with humanity coming back through the gates as the new threat and the inner planets and the belt as the new "inner" system and the ring gates the outer system. Well done and eager to read the least two books.
